博客 Doris技术实现与性能优化方案

Doris技术实现与性能优化方案

   数栈君   发表于 2026-03-08 10:10  41  0

Doris 是一款高效的数据可视化和分析工具,广泛应用于数据中台、数字孪生和数字可视化等领域。本文将深入探讨 Doris 的技术实现细节,并提供性能优化的方案,帮助企业用户更好地利用 Doris 实现高效的数据管理和分析。


一、Doris 的技术架构

Doris 的技术架构分为三层:存储层计算层应用层。这种分层设计使得 Doris 具备高扩展性和高性能。

1. 存储层

  • 数据存储:Doris 使用列式存储技术,将数据按列进行存储,减少存储空间占用并提高查询效率。
  • 压缩技术:通过高效的压缩算法(如 Snappy 和 LZ4),Doris 能够显著减少存储空间的使用,同时保持快速的解压速度。
  • 分布式存储:数据分布在多个节点上,支持高可用性和负载均衡,确保数据的安全性和可靠性。

2. 计算层

  • 分布式计算:Doris 采用分布式计算框架,支持大规模数据的并行处理,提升计算效率。
  • 优化器:内置的查询优化器能够自动调整查询计划,减少计算资源的消耗,提高查询速度。
  • 缓存机制:通过缓存热点数据,Doris 能够快速响应重复查询,降低计算层的压力。

3. 应用层

  • 可视化界面:Doris 提供直观的可视化界面,用户可以通过拖拽和配置快速生成图表和仪表盘。
  • API 支持:支持 RESTful API 和 JDBC 等接口,方便与其他系统集成。
  • 多租户支持:Doris 支持多租户模式,不同用户可以共享资源,同时保证数据的隔离性。

二、Doris 的核心功能

Doris 的核心功能使其在数据中台和数字可视化领域具有显著优势:

1. 实时数据分析

  • Doris 支持实时数据的摄入和分析,能够在毫秒级别返回结果,满足企业对实时数据的需求。
  • 通过流式处理技术,Doris 可以实时处理数据流,提供动态的数据可视化效果。

2. 高维数据分析

  • Doris 支持多维分析(OLAP),用户可以通过多维度的筛选和钻取,快速获取所需的数据洞察。
  • 内置的聚合函数和计算模型,使得 Doris 能够高效处理复杂的计算任务。

3. 可视化与交互

  • Doris 提供丰富的可视化组件,包括柱状图、折线图、饼图、散点图等,满足不同的数据展示需求。
  • 支持交互式分析,用户可以通过拖拽和筛选快速探索数据。

三、Doris 的性能优化方案

为了充分发挥 Doris 的性能,企业需要在硬件配置、软件调优和数据处理等方面进行优化。

1. 硬件优化

  • 多节点扩展:通过增加计算节点,Doris 可以处理更大的数据规模和更高的并发请求。
  • 高可用设计:使用高可用硬件(如 RAID 和 SSD)确保数据的可靠性和查询的稳定性。
  • 内存优化:增加内存容量,减少磁盘 I/O 的压力,提升查询速度。

2. 软件优化

  • 查询优化器:通过配置查询优化器的参数,可以进一步提升 Doris 的查询性能。
  • 索引策略:合理使用索引,减少查询的扫描范围,提高查询效率。
  • 数据分区:将数据按时间、地域等维度进行分区,减少查询时的扫描数据量。

3. 数据处理优化

  • 数据预处理:在数据进入 Doris 之前,进行清洗和转换,减少无效数据的处理。
  • 数据压缩:使用高效的压缩算法对数据进行压缩,减少存储空间的占用。
  • 数据归档:对历史数据进行归档处理,减少当前节点的负载压力。

四、Doris 在数据中台和数字孪生中的应用

1. 数据中台

  • 数据整合:Doris 可以将来自不同系统的数据整合到一个平台,提供统一的数据视图。
  • 数据服务:通过 Doris 的 API 接口,企业可以快速构建数据服务,支持上层应用的开发。
  • 数据洞察:Doris 的多维分析功能可以帮助企业快速获取数据洞察,支持决策制定。

2. 数字孪生

  • 实时数据展示:Doris 可以实时展示数字孪生系统中的数据,提供动态的可视化效果。
  • 交互式分析:用户可以通过 Doris 的交互式界面,对数字孪生模型进行深入分析。
  • 数据驱动决策:通过 Doris 的数据分析功能,企业可以快速响应数字孪生系统中的变化,优化业务流程。

五、总结与展望

Doris 作为一款高效的数据可视化和分析工具,凭借其强大的技术架构和丰富的功能,已经成为数据中台和数字孪生领域的热门选择。通过硬件优化、软件调优和数据处理优化,企业可以进一步提升 Doris 的性能,充分发挥其潜力。

如果您对 Doris 感兴趣,或者希望了解更多关于数据中台和数字孪生的解决方案,可以申请试用 Doris,体验其强大的功能和性能。


通过本文的介绍,相信您已经对 Doris 的技术实现和性能优化有了更深入的了解。希望这些内容能够为您的数据管理和分析工作提供有价值的参考!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料